1980s

  "The decade of technological innovation and geopolitical shifts."

The 1980s were marked by significant technological advancements and geopolitical events that had lasting impacts. The introduction of the personal computer revolutionized the way we work and communicate, while the fall of the Berlin Wall in 1989 symbolized the end of the Cold War and a new era in international relations.

  1. Personal Computer Introduced (1981): Birth of the PC era.
  2. Michael Jackson's "Thriller" Released (1982): Best-selling album of all time.
  3. Sally Ride, First American Woman in Space (1983): Breaking barriers.
  4. Apple Launches Macintosh (1984): Revolutionary computer debut.
  5. Live Aid Concerts (1985): Global aid through music.
  6. Chernobyl Nuclear Disaster (1986): Worst nuclear accident.
  7. Black Monday Stock Market Crash (1987): Major financial downturn.
  8. Pan Am Flight 103 Bombing (1988): Tragic terrorist act.
  9. Fall of the Berlin Wall (1989): Symbol of Cold War end.
  10. AIDS Epidemic Awareness Rises (1980s): Global health crisis.
  11. Microsoft Windows Released (1985): Changing computing forever.
  12. "E.T. the Extra-Terrestrial" Premiere (1982): Box office hit.
  13. First Mobile Phone by Motorola (1983): Era of mobile communication begins.
  14. Discovery of the Hole in the Ozone Layer (1985): Environmental concern.
  15. Oprah Winfrey Show Premieres (1986): Iconic talk show begins.
  16. Challenger Space Shuttle Disaster (1986): Tragedy affects space exploration.
  17. Hands Across America (1986): Unity against hunger and homelessness.
  18. DNA First Used to Convict Criminals (1987): Forensic breakthrough.
  19. Lockerbie Bombing (1988): Devastating terrorist attack.
  20. Tiananmen Square Protests (1989): Call for democracy in China.

1990s

  "The era of globalization and the digital revolution."

This decade witnessed the acceleration of globalization and the advent of the digital age. The public debut of the Internet opened up new ways of communicating and conducting business, reshaping the global economy. The decade also saw significant political changes, including the dissolution of the Soviet Union.

  1. Nelson Mandela Freed (1990): End of apartheid.
  2. Hubble Space Telescope Launched (1990): Eye into the universe.
  3. Dissolution of the Soviet Union (1991): Cold War officially ends.
  4. World Wide Web Public (1991): Internet revolution begins.
  5. Rodney King Riots (1992): Spotlight on police brutality.
  6. First SMS Sent (1992): Dawn of digital messaging.
  7. NAFTA Agreement Signed (1994): Trade barriers lifted.
  8. Amazon Founded (1994): E-commerce giant born.
  9. Oklahoma City Bombing (1995): Domestic terrorism strike.
  10. DVD Introduced (1995): Revolutionizing home entertainment.
  11. Princess Diana's Death (1997): Global mourning.
  12. Google Founded (1998): Changing information access.
  13. Euro Introduced (1999): European currency unified.
  14. Columbine High School Massacre (1999): School violence shock.
  15. First Non-Stop World Circumnavigation in Balloon (1999): Aviation milestone.
  16. "Titanic" Movie Released (1997): Box office record.
  17. Rwandan Genocide (1994): Humanitarian tragedy.
  18. Dolly the Sheep Cloned (1996): Biotechnological feat.
  19. Hong Kong Returns to China (1997): End of British rule.
  20. Kosovo War (1999): Balkan conflict escalates.

2000s

  "Turn of the millennium: A decade of digital innovation and global challenges."

The 2000s were defined by groundbreaking technological innovations and global challenges. The launch of the iPhone in 2007 changed the landscape of mobile communications and computing. The decade also faced serious challenges, including the 9/11 attacks, which led to widespread geopolitical ramifications.

  1. 9/11 Terrorist Attacks (2001): Changed global security.
  2. Euro Currency Launched (2002): New era in Europe.
  3. Human Genome Project Completed (2003): Genetic blueprint mapped.
  4. Facebook Founded (2004): Social networking revolution.
  5. Hurricane Katrina (2005): Devastating natural disaster.
  6. Twitter Launched (2006): Microblogging phenomenon starts.
  7. iPhone Released (2007): Smartphone era begins.
  8. Global Financial Crisis (2008): Worldwide economic turmoil.
  9. Barack Obama Elected President (2008): Historic US election.
  10. H1N1 Swine Flu Pandemic (2009): Global health emergency.
  11. YouTube's Influence Grows (2000s): Video sharing platform.
  12. Mars Rover Spirit Lands (2004): Red Planet exploration.
  13. Asian Tsunami Disaster (2004): Catastrophic natural event.
  14. Pluto Demoted to Dwarf Planet (2006): Solar system redefined.
  15. WikiLeaks Founded (2006): Controversial leaks platform.
  16. Virginia Tech Shooting (2007): Tragic school shooting.
  17. Beijing Olympics (2008): Spectacular sporting event.
  18. Mumbai Terror Attacks (2008): Coordinated attacks in India.
  19. First African-American US President (2008): Obama's historical win.
  20. Large Hadron Collider Activated (2008): Particle physics breakthrough.

2010s

  "Social media's rise and global movements for change."

The 2010s were dominated by the rise of social media, significantly affecting politics, society, and culture. This decade also witnessed the Arab Spring, a series of anti-government protests and uprisings in the Arab world, showcasing the power of digital platforms in mobilizing for social and political change.

  1. Arab Spring Begins (2010): Protests shake the Arab world.
  2. Fukushima Nuclear Disaster (2011): Aftermath of massive quake.
  3. Occupy Wall Street Movement (2011): Global protest for equality.
  4. Curiosity Rover Lands on Mars (2012): Advanced Mars exploration.
  5. Edward Snowden Leaks (2013): NSA surveillance revealed.
  6. ISIS Declares Caliphate (2014): Rise of Islamic State.
  7. Brexit Referendum (2016): UK votes to leave EU.
  8. Paris Climate Agreement (2015): Global climate deal.
  9. Trump Elected US President (2016): Divisive election victory.
  10. MeToo Movement Gains Momentum (2017): Awareness against sexual harassment.
  11. Solar Eclipse Across America (2017): Celestial phenomenon.
  12. Notre-Dame Fire (2019): Historic cathedral damaged.
  13. COVID-19 Pandemic Begins (2019): Global health crisis.
  14. Black Lives Matter Protests Intensify (2020): Racial justice movement.
  15. Hong Kong Protests (2019): Democracy and freedom calls.
  16. First Image of a Black Hole (2019): Cosmic milestone.
  17. Amazon Rainforest Fires (2019): Environmental disaster.
  18. Impeachment of Donald Trump (2019): Political turmoil in the US.
  19. Rise of AI and Machine Learning (2010s): Tech transformation.
  20. SpaceX Crewed Flight (2020): Commercial spaceflight milestone.

2020s

  "A new decade grappling with a global pandemic and social justice."

The early 2020s have been profoundly shaped by the COVID-19 pandemic, impacting every aspect of life and highlighting global health and economic disparities. The decade has also seen a renewed push for social justice worldwide, with movements advocating for equality and systemic change.

  1. COVID-19 Global Pandemic Declared (2020): Unprecedented health crisis.
  2. Black Lives Matter Protests Worldwide (2020): Movement for racial justice.
  3. US Capitol Riot (2021): Shocking attack on democracy.
  4. Ever Given Blocks Suez Canal (2021): Global trade disruption.
  5. Global COVID-19 Vaccination Efforts (2021): Historic immunization campaign.
  6. Tokyo Olympics Held Without Spectators (2021): Pandemic-affected Games.
  7. COP26 Climate Summit in Glasgow (2021): Urgent climate action talks.
  8. Taliban Takeover of Afghanistan (2021): End of US's longest war.
  9. James Webb Space Telescope Launch (2021): Next-gen space observatory.
  10. Russia Invades Ukraine (2022): Major European conflict begins.
  11. Queen Elizabeth II Passes Away (2022): End of an era in the UK.
  12. Record Global Temperatures and Wildfires (2022): Climate crisis evidence.
  13. Cryptocurrency Market Crash (2022): Digital asset turmoil.
  14. Elon Musk's Twitter Acquisition (2022): Controversial social media change.
  15. World's First Malaria Vaccine Approved (2022): Breakthrough in public health.
  16. Artificial Intelligence Boom (2022): AI technologies advance rapidly.
  17. Global Economic Inflation Surge (2022): Post-pandemic financial impact.
  18. Massive Protests in Iran (2022): Women-led movement for freedom.
  19. James Webb Telescope's First Images (2022): Unveiling cosmic mysteries.
  20. COVID-19 Treatments Improve (2020s): Advances in medical responses.
